Proposal for a patch for slub to move the pfmemalloc handling out of the
fastpath by simply not assigning a per cpu slab when pfmemalloc processing
is going on.



Subject: [slub] Fix so that no mods are required for the fast path

Remove the check for pfmemalloc from the alloc hotpath and put the logic after
the election of a new per cpu slab.

For a pfmemalloc page do not use the fast path but force use of the slow
path (which is also used for the debug case).
